Emoji Meaning

Meaning

A pushpin, depicted as a red, flat-headed pin with a round, flat top, typically used to attach items to a bulletin board or similar surface. The official Unicode designation is 'pushpin,' symbolizing the act of pinning or attaching items, often for organizational or informational purposes.

Common Uses

  • Indicating important information: 'Don't forget the meeting at 3 PM 📌'
  • Pinning or attaching items: 'Here's the link to the presentation 📌'
  • Highlighting key points: 'Remember to review the budget 📌'
